Narwhal Class Attack Submarine: Laid down, 17 January 1966, at the Electric Boat Division, General Dynamics Corp., Groton, CT.;Launched, 9 September 1967; Commissioned, USS Narwhal (SSN-671), 12 July 1969; Decommissioned in 1999; Final Disposition: scheduled dismantlement. Basically a STURGEON - class attack submarine, the USS NARWHAL was the Navy's test submarine for the S5G nuclear reactor, resulting in increased length and displacement compared to the other STURGEON - class submarines.
